Equinix operates one of the most electrically demanding facilities in the Dallas–Irving metro — a carrier-neutral colocation data center where uninterrupted, precision-grade power distribution is not optional but existential. Data center environments at this scale rely on layered electrical infrastructure: utility-grade switchgear, high-capacity panelboards and breakers, redundant UPS systems, and diesel backup generators sized to carry critical loads through any grid event. The electrical systems supporting a facility of this type in the Dallas metro typically include N+1 or 2N redundant power paths, precision power distribution units (PDUs), extensive low-voltage and data cabling infrastructure, and sophisticated monitoring tied to building management systems. Commercial electricians serving similar industrial and institutional campuses in the Irving and greater Dallas area are expected to navigate complex three-phase distribution, coordinate outages with strict change-management protocols, and maintain NEC compliance across high-density electrical environments.
